1. Composition and Properties
Germicidal water typically contains a combination of substances, including:
- Electrolyzed water: Created through the electrolysis of saltwater, which produces active ingredients like hypochlorous acid.
- Ozone: A powerful oxidizing agent that effectively destroys bacteria and viruses.
- Hydrogen peroxide: Known for its disinfectant properties, it helps in breaking down various pathogens.
2. Antimicrobial Effects
The primary function of germicidal water is its antimicrobial effect. It can effectively eliminate various microorganisms, such as:
- Bacteria: Such as E. coli and Salmonella.
- Viruses: Including influenza and coronavirus.
- Fungi: Such as mold and mildew.
3. Applications in Daily Life
Germicidal water can be used in numerous settings, including:
- Household cleaning: For sanitizing surfaces and kitchenware.
- Healthcare: Disinfecting medical equipment and patient areas.
- Food industry: Ensuring food safety by washing produce and kitchen surfaces.
